Страница 1 из 3 123 ПоследняяПоследняя
Показано с 1 по 10 из 27

Тема: ПР103. Переменные даты и времени. Требуется помощь.

  1. #1

    По умолчанию ПР103. Переменные даты и времени. Требуется помощь.

    Добрый день. Подскажите, пожалуйста, начинающему как на ПР103 вывести переменную с часов реального времени. Зашел в настройки прибора, установил "ДАТА И ВРЕМЯ С КОМПЬЮТЕРА", после этого, во вкладке ПЕРЕМЕННЫЕ ДАТЫ И ВРЕМЕНИ часов реального времени, в строке, допустим, МИНУТЫ в графе ПЕРЕМЕННАЯ, даю имя Min и выбираю ЦЕЛЬНОЧИСЛЕННОЕ. Вроде все правильно.
    Захожу в окно проекта, кликаю СОЗДАНИЕ БЛОКА ВХОДНОЙ ПЕРЕМЕННОЙ, выбираю в нем перемнную Min. Включаю симуляцию и окно просмотра на данном блоке. Таки никакой информации сколько минут натикало НЕТ. Кажет только ИМЯ- Min, ЗНАЧЕНИЕ- 0, ТИП ПЕРЕМЕННОЙ- цельночисленное. Подскажите, пожалуйста, где накосячил.
    Контроллер c помощью конфигуратора без пробем подключил по Ethernet, все пишется, загружается и работает а переменными от часов для недельного таймера как-то не заладилось.

  2. #2
    Пользователь Аватар для АРТ.Кар 64
    Регистрация
    17.07.2023
    Адрес
    в деревне у дедушки
    Сообщений
    363

    По умолчанию

    2024-08-11_06-02-29.png


    Возможно,что здесь.

    2024-08-11_07-11-42.png

    И переменная вроде бы как должна быть "сервисной".
    Типа как на ПР 100 или ПР 200.
    Последний раз редактировалось АРТ.Кар 64; 11.08.2024 в 07:19.

  3. #3
    Пользователь
    Регистрация
    09.12.2013
    Адрес
    Ставрополь
    Сообщений
    1,911

    По умолчанию

    В симуляции у ПР103 и ПР205 сервисные переменные не работают

  4. #4

    По умолчанию

    Цитата Сообщение от Moreman Посмотреть сообщение
    Добрый день. Подскажите, пожалуйста, начинающему как на ПР103 вывести переменную с часов реального времени. Зашел в настройки прибора, установил "ДАТА И ВРЕМЯ С КОМПЬЮТЕРА", после этого, во вкладке ПЕРЕМЕННЫЕ ДАТЫ И ВРЕМЕНИ часов реального времени, в строке, допустим, МИНУТЫ в графе ПЕРЕМЕННАЯ, даю имя Min и выбираю ЦЕЛЬНОЧИСЛЕННОЕ. Вроде все правильно.
    Захожу в окно проекта, кликаю СОЗДАНИЕ БЛОКА ВХОДНОЙ ПЕРЕМЕННОЙ, выбираю в нем перемнную Min. Включаю симуляцию и окно просмотра на данном блоке. Таки никакой информации сколько минут натикало НЕТ. Кажет только ИМЯ- Min, ЗНАЧЕНИЕ- 0, ТИП ПЕРЕМЕННОЙ- цельночисленное. Подскажите, пожалуйста, где накосячил.
    Контроллер c помощью конфигуратора без пробем подключил по Ethernet, все пишется, загружается и работает а переменными от часов для недельного таймера как-то не заладилось.
    В соседней теме выложен ФБ для работы времени в симуляции и онлайн, для ПР103 и ПР205.
    https://owen.ru/forum/showthread.php?t=38721#8
    Последний раз редактировалось kondor3000; 11.08.2024 в 12:16.

  5. #5

    По умолчанию

    Цитата Сообщение от kondor3000 Посмотреть сообщение
    В соседней теме выложен ФБ для работы времени в симуляции и онлайн, для ПР103 и ПР205.
    https://owen.ru/forum/showthread.php?t=38721#8
    Спасибо. Сначала не понял причем здесь счетчик наработки механизма, но там есть и макрос UT_UTS1 который решает всю проблему. Спасибо тому, кто его написал. Я весь в непонятке почему чтение всяких инструкций и справок как к OWEN Logic, так и к ПР103 ну НИКАК не помогают решить проблему с вводом в проект инфы относительно текущего времени. Это так, на заметку OWENу. Пусть хотя бы данный макрос ложат в стандартную библиотеку, не все же супер-пупер навороченные программисты. Нужно делать так, чтобы любой электрослесарь и повар мог программировать ПР. Это как Бил Гейтс, который обещал, что РС сможет пользоваться любая домохозяйка и сделал это.

  6. #6

    По умолчанию

    Цитата Сообщение от Moreman Посмотреть сообщение
    Спасибо. Сначала не понял причем здесь счетчик наработки механизма, но там есть и макрос UT_UTS1 который решает всю проблему. Спасибо тому, кто его написал. Я весь в непонятке почему чтение всяких инструкций и справок как к OWEN Logic, так и к ПР103 ну НИКАК не помогают решить проблему с вводом в проект инфы относительно текущего времени. Это так, на заметку OWENу. Пусть хотя бы данный макрос ложат в стандартную библиотеку, не все же супер-пупер навороченные программисты. Нужно делать так, чтобы любой электрослесарь и повар мог программировать ПР. Это как Бил Гейтс, который обещал, что РС сможет пользоваться любая домохозяйка и сделал это.
    Внутри ФБ использованы стандартные функции Даты и Времени, они описаны даже в справке Лоджика по F1 на языке ST. Это не обычный макрос, а Функц. блок, код самого ФБ, переносится просто копипастом текста.
    Просто все ленятся читать и учить новое. Да, начинающим не так просто, но для этого есть форум.

    Если вам интересен язык ST, то разные примеры выложены тут https://owen.ru/forum/showthread.php...=9&p=429061#81
    Последний раз редактировалось kondor3000; 12.08.2024 в 08:18.

  7. #7
    Пользователь
    Регистрация
    31.01.2015
    Адрес
    Новосибирск
    Сообщений
    107

    По умолчанию

    Возможно ли каким либо образом изменить время в приборе используя Modbus?
    В ПР102 .это делалось легко и не принужденно.

  8. #8
    Пользователь
    Регистрация
    09.12.2013
    Адрес
    Ставрополь
    Сообщений
    1,911

    По умолчанию

    Цитата Сообщение от ProRus Посмотреть сообщение
    Возможно ли каким либо образом изменить время в приборе используя Modbus?
    В ПР102 .это делалось легко и не принужденно.
    - Штурман, приборы
    - 55
    - Что 55?
    - А что, приборы?

  9. #9
    Пользователь
    Регистрация
    31.01.2015
    Адрес
    Новосибирск
    Сообщений
    107

    По умолчанию

    Цитата Сообщение от Dimensy Посмотреть сообщение
    - Штурман, приборы
    - 55
    - Что 55?
    - А что, приборы?
    Если я правильно понял иронию, то мне нужно:
    Сделать так, что бы пользователь мог корректировать время на ПР103 при помощи HMI панели Kinco если оно каким либо образом сбилось.
    Панель подключена при помощи RS485 к реле.
    Через переменные, отдельные регистры времени, даты не получается. Я так понимаю что они только для чтения, хотя в документации про них ни слова (только про общее Время и дата (UTC)).
    Поэтому и возник вопрос. "Возможно ли каким либо образом изменить время в приборе используя Modbus?"
    Может я чего не дочитал или пропустил?

  10. #10
    Пользователь
    Регистрация
    09.12.2013
    Адрес
    Ставрополь
    Сообщений
    1,911

    По умолчанию

    Цитата Сообщение от ProRus Посмотреть сообщение
    Если я правильно понял иронию, то мне нужно:
    Сделать так, что бы пользователь мог корректировать время на ПР103 при помощи HMI панели Kinco если оно каким либо образом сбилось.
    Панель подключена при помощи RS485 к реле.
    Через переменные, отдельные регистры времени, даты не получается. Я так понимаю что они только для чтения, хотя в документации про них ни слова (только про общее Время и дата (UTC)).
    Поэтому и возник вопрос. "Возможно ли каким либо образом изменить время в приборе используя Modbus?"
    Может я чего не дочитал или пропустил?
    Вроде, где-то этот вопрос уже поднимался, но я не нашел. Попробуйте записать дату/время в формате UTC в регистр 61553
    Безымянный.png

Страница 1 из 3 123 ПоследняяПоследняя

Похожие темы

  1. СП3xx отображение даты и времени
    от amandra в разделе Панели оператора (HMI)
    Ответов: 3
    Последнее сообщение: 12.02.2019, 16:30
  2. BCD преобразования даты-времени
    от -=Vovka=- в разделе Панели оператора (HMI)
    Ответов: 10
    Последнее сообщение: 11.12.2018, 14:29
  3. изменение времени и даты ПЛК63
    от Александр Бакин в разделе ПЛК63/73
    Ответов: 3
    Последнее сообщение: 16.09.2014, 08:40
  4. Установка даты - времени в СП 270
    от spec_yug в разделе Панели оператора (HMI)
    Ответов: 4
    Последнее сообщение: 10.07.2014, 08:50
  5. установка времени и даты на плк
    от michaeladm в разделе ПЛК1хх
    Ответов: 2
    Последнее сообщение: 27.05.2010, 10:30

Ваши права

  • Вы не можете создавать новые темы
  • Вы не можете отвечать в темах
  • Вы не можете прикреплять вложения
  • Вы не можете редактировать свои сообщения
  •